Built-in cabinetry painting services involve refreshing the appearance of existing built-in shelves, cabinets, and storage units within a home. These services typically include cleaning, sanding, priming, and applying high-quality paint or stain to achieve a smooth, durable finish. The process helps transform worn, outdated, or chipped cabinetry into a more attractive and cohesive part of the interior design. Homeowners often choose this service to update the look of their kitchens, bathrooms, or living spaces without the expense and disruption of replacing entire cabinets.
This service addresses several common problems homeowners encounter with built-in cabinetry. Over time, cabinets can become scratched, stained, or discolored, making them look aged or neglected. Paint or finish may peel or fade, diminishing the overall aesthetic of a room. Built-in cabinetry painting can also help hide minor damages or imperfections, providing a fresh, uniform appearance. Additionally, it offers an effective way to change the color scheme of a space, allowing for a quick style update that aligns with current decor trends.

The overview below groups typical Built In Cabinetry Painting proj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Mound, MN.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for small cabinet painting projects, such as touch-ups or repainting a few doors, range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the cabinet size and condition.
Mid-Size Projects - Repainting entire kitchen or bathroom cabinets usually costs between $1,200 and $3,000. Larger, more detailed projects can push costs higher, but most fall within this common range.
Full Cabinet Refinish - Complete refinishing or repainting of all cabinets in a home often ranges from $3,000 to $6,000. Less complex projects tend to stay near the lower end, while more intricate finishes can increase the price.
Full Replacement - Replacing cabinets entirely can cost $8,000 or more, depending on materials and design choices. Many local contractors handle projects at various levels, with larger, custom jobs reaching higher price points.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of cabinets can be painted? Local contractors can handle a variety of cabinetry styles, including kitchen, bathroom, and built-in storage units, to refresh their appearance.
What finishes are available for painted cabinets? Service providers typically offer options such as matte, semi-gloss, or high-gloss finishes to match different aesthetic preferences.
Is cabinet painting suitable for all materials? Many local pros can paint cabinets made from wood, MDF, or laminate, depending on their preparation and finishing techniques.
How can I prepare my cabinets for painting? Contractors usually recommend cleaning, sanding, and removing hardware to ensure a smooth, durable finish.
Are there different painting techniques used for cabinetry? Yes, professionals may use spray painting, brush, or roller methods to achieve a high-quality, even coat on cabinets.
